How to Configure a Custom Domain for your Rust Server

1. Log In to Your Panel


2. Locate Your Server IP and Port

Cybrancee Panel Rust Dashboard with Server IP Outlined

3. Log Into Your DNS Panel


4. Create a new ‘A Record’

This A record should point to your Rust server IP address.
Your server’s IP is everything before the colon : and the port is the number that comes after.

Plesk DNS A Record with Record type and IP address outlined

5. Create a new ‘SRV Record’

This record links your domain to your Rust server’s port. After entering all the values, select ‘APPLY’ and ‘OK’ button.


6. Select ‘Update’ Button to Push Your Changes

Plesk DNS settings, update records option

DNS changes can take up to an hour to propagate. Once that’s done, you’ll be able to connect to your Rust server using your new domain.


7. Optional: Use a Subdomain Instead of the Main Domain

You can create a subdomain (e.g., rust.mydomain.com) for your Rust server if you’d like to keep the main domain mydomain.com for your website.

Enter your subdomain in the ‘Domain Name’ field in Step 4. Then, in Step 5, enter subdomain.mydomain.com in the ‘Target Host’ field.
